NFL Draft Night: Special Olympics & NFL Relationship Stronger Than Ever

The 2019 NFL Draft will usher in a new crop of elite athletes that will develop into future leader of their respective teams and communities.
Joe Haden coaches athletes during the unified flag football at Zayed Sports City during the Special Olympics World Games in Abu Dhabi on March 16, 2019.
Pittsburgh Steelers Cornerback Joe Haden leading the flag football clinic during the 2019 Special Olympics World Games

Special Olympics and the NFL have established a longstanding and strong relationship which enables NFL players to serve their communities while furthering the push for inclusion.

Over the past few years seasons, NFL stars past and present have contributed to Special Olympics initiatives through community engagement, fundraising, becoming ambassadors and leading athletic clinics.

Some of the NFL’s biggest stars have taken to social media to share their excitement about being engaged with Special Olympics.
